Biggles, would you ever trust Portland White Cement #1 in YOUR tank when scaping rock & mending them together?

Would you trust making rocks or reef discs out of them, given enough curing time?

No i wouldn't use cement in a reef simply because i only use live rock in my reefs and for sticking rocks together i think super glue and putty work fine. I usually cut two rocks in such a way that they sort of lock together and then just add the putty and glue to really lock the join up. If i couldn't use LR i'd use dead stuff like the Marco stuff and treat it for phos leeching before putting it in the water. I know bugger all about the cement rock making but it's just not something i'd ever feel comfy with in the display, that's just me and doesn't mean i think cement is dangerous etc.

I'm very proud of my blue stag, he's shading the green acro and even has a new growth tip forming at the edge of the encrusting tissue which will really shadow his nasty neighbour. That lip is extended a good 1/2" out over the top of the green thing. :) The interaction between corals is really interesting if you take the time to snoop closely in your reef, acros changing their growth pattern in response to another acro's attack isn't always a retreat.
